What does "coarsening" look like? |
When working with and publishing population data, researchers have several options for protecting individual privacy. One option, “coarsening,” is an umbrella term for techniques that reduce the precision of data such as rounding values, aggregating small geographic areas into larger ones, and reporting ranges instead of exact counts. Recently, this term has attracted extra attention after the U.S. Department of Commerce issued an administrative order directing researchers to use coarsening — rather than other disclosure avoidance techniques — when working with Census and Bureau of Economic Analysis data.Â
Dr. Mark Mather, Associate Vice President of Programs at the Population Reference Bureau, explains the backlash to this administrative order in a new blog post. He also shares the Disclosure Avoidance Explorer, an easy-to-use tool to help understand how this order could impact population data and research.

What's New in UltraViolet |
UltraViolet is part of a suite of repositories at NYU that provide a home for research materials. Data Services helps NYU researchers prepare their materials for deposit in UltraViolet to facilitate open access and long-term preservation.
|
This month’s featured deposit is on the topic of climate change and comes from Courant researchers Mainak Mondal (postdoctoral researcher) and Professor David Holland. They recently published Effects of Ambient Current on Melting at the Grounding Line of a Glacier, which consists of MATLAB scripts that use the MIT General Circulation Model (MITgcm) to analyze the effects of ambient ocean currents and tides on the Thwaites Glacier in Antarctica. Their research shows the importance of considering a balance of ocean dynamics in predicting future glacier melting. In conducting their analysis, the team also made use of NYU’s High Performance Computing resources.

Elsevier Developer Portal provides API access to text data in ScienceDirect, Scopus, and Engineering Village, some of Elsevier’s largest databases. APIs (Application Programming Interface) are tools that allow for computer-to-computer interaction. Typically, API access requires technical skills including basic-to-intermediate fluency with Python, JSON, and XML. With Elsevier Research Products APIs, you can access data via typical API or via interactive API tools which show you the code used to make the Python call. Please note that these APIs have weekly quotas. For details on what type of data is available, how to request an API key, and the API documentation, please visit our Text Data Mining Research Guide.Â

In 2025, the US federal government moved to dismantle climate.gov, which had been a trusted source of climate data for over a decade. The scientists and communicators who worked on the website scrambled to preserve their data under a new domain and built climate.us, which now functions as both an archive of past climate reports and an independent platform for current information.Â
Through climate.us, researchers and the public can access vital climate data and information collected by the National Oceanic and Atmospheric Administration (NOAA), stretching back decades. Like the Data Rescue Project we featured in the March newsletter, this is a great example of data workers collaborating in a crisis to preserve access to lifesaving information. Q. Describe your favorite data-related project that you've worked on.
A. A data-related project that has really shaped how I think about research has been a study that uses Add Health data to examine how different ways of measuring adolescent depressive symptoms can affect research findings. I think of it as a “one data set, many analysts” problem. The project compares findings when depression is measured using a full symptom scale, a shorter screener, or a single survey item. I like this project because it shows that data analysis is not only about choosing an appropriate statistical model, but thinking carefully about how key constructs are measured. Small measurement decisions can change the conclusions we draw, especially in public health and social science research.
